Hi everyone. I am new to the board. I finally got the courage to register with is on line support network. I have a hard time expressing myself. I was diagnosed with stage 3a breast cancer (right breast) on Sept. 19, 2011. (a day before my 38th birthday). I had a partial mastectomy and some lymph nodes removed. I had 6 chemo treatments and 38 treatments of radiation. Still on hercipton. I will start tamoxifen and will have monthly injections of Lupron (to induce menopause). Starting menopause so early has me confused. I experienced hot flashes from the chemo, many restless nights, and have not has a regular menstrual cycle. Wondering if the symptoms will get worse. Also, concerned about my bones. However, like every cancer patient and survivor, I fear reoccurrence. It’s hard to stay positive each day. Praying helps and knowing there are others with similar situations is encouraging.

    Sorry you had to come here. This whole cancer thing is such a crazy ride. Keep you chin up, try to think positive, and if you need it.....medicate...for sleep, anxiety, whatever.
    Once you get further out of treatment you can look that situation over once more, but do what you can for yourself to feel better.

    I didn't notice a change in symptoms with Tamoxifen, I am also chemopausal. Hot flashes were the main thing, starting during chemo and lasted through the period of time I was on Tamox. Just made sure I had fans whereever I was going, including in my purse (think Scarlet O'hara).
